Rabbi Benjamin Weiner Part I

Marcie Sclove

Tuesday, July 11, 2017 Marcie sits down with musician, homesteader and Rabbi, Ben Weiner to discuss life, God and the Israel-Palestine conflict. Rabbi Ben is the leader of the Jewish Community of Amherst. View Part II
